Louisiana's labor market slipped in October, as the unemployment rate rose and payroll employment fell. Payrolls fell 6,000 from September and, crucially, also dipped below last October's level. That's a warning that the state's economy may be sliding into recession. It was the first time since November 2010 that year-over-year job totals fell.
